New Micro Museum for mini museumgoers

Children are encouraged to get hands-on, selecting, sorting, and arranging curated collections from a vast array of mini vintage and second-hand treasures. Forget stuffy glass displays; here, every small piece has a unique story to share. This dynamic environment fosters creativity and curiosity, making it a must-visit for families looking to explore and experiment together.
At the Micro Museum, kids can spend as little or as long as they like in a world of immersive experiences and interactive activities. From imaginative collages to badge-making and toy creation, the possibilities are endless. These activities are designed to be both fun and educational, encouraging children to think like curators and storytellers.
The space is inspired by the upcoming Precious exhibition, which showcases collector’s pieces relating to Brisbane and curated by locals. Multi-generational collaboration is encouraged, making it a place where families can come together to create and discover.

For tweens and teens, the Crafty Movers Workshop offers a unique opportunity to craft and construct a moveable toy using simple automaton principles. Inspired by the vintage windup toy collection, this workshop includes a guided tour of the Precious exhibition, providing a deeper understanding of the objects on display.
The Micro Museum is inspired by the Precious exhibition, a fascinating journey through Brisbane’s history. This exhibition showcases treasured objects and collector’s pieces, each with its own unique story. Visitors can explore items that reflect the city's rich cultural heritage and the personal stories of its residents.
From valuable treasures to everyday objects, the exhibition highlights the human desire to collect and the memories that these items hold. It's a thoughtful and engaging display that adds depth to the overall experience at the Museum of Brisbane.
Located within the iconic Brisbane City Hall, the Museum of Brisbane is a cultural hotspot that celebrates the city's creatives and history makers. With its diverse range of exhibitions and activities, it offers something for everyone. The Micro Museum is open daily from 10:00 am to 5:00 pm, and entry is free.

Experience the magic of the
Wizard of Oz at Movie World
It’s been 85 years since the musical fairytale movie The Wizard of Oz made its mark on the silver screens and has never looked back! Follow the Yellow Brick Road to the new Wizard of Oz precinct.
This spectacular new addition to Warner Bros. Movie World will hit those flashback buttons for parents and make little eyes light up! With 96cm and 4-year-old requirements, this one is perfect for our pre-primary and primary-aged kids who often miss out. The world-first Wizard of Oz precinct features two family-friendly coasters: The Flight of the Wicked Witch, a thrilling suspended family coaster with a 454-meter-long track and speeds up to 67 km/h, and Kansas Twister, a family boomerang racer with dual racing tracks and speeds up to 58 km/h.
Guests will get to immerse yourself in the magic of The Wizard of Oz with projection mapping, stunning sculptures, and facades as you follow The Yellow Brick Road to the Land of Oz. Designed with low height and age restrictions, these high-capacity attractions are set to provide a magical experience for all ages.

It’s Playtime at Immersive
Gamebox
With 29 locations worldwide and over 1 million players, this new dimension of fun is taking off! Recently opened in Darling Harbour, Sydney, you’ll be among the first in Australia to experience the future of immersive social gaming. Ready for good times? Immersive Gamebox is the place for you.
In this unique social gaming experience, your body is the controller. With motion tracking, projection mapping, touch screens, and surround sound, each Gamebox is an interactive smart room designed to offer immersive experiences from popular games, such as Squid Games, Black Mirror Careers, Tetris 1991, Angry Birds, Paw Patrol, Ghostbusters and more.
Suitable for all ages and experience levels, this attraction is perfect for families looking to bond over innovative games and challenges.
